WebInspection report: St Wilfrid’s Church of England Academy 10 and 11 January 2024 3 Safeguarding The arrangements for safeguarding are effective. Leaders ensure that staff receive regular and appropriate safeguarding training. This ensures that staff are kept up to date with information about the dangers that pupils and students may face.
